Travel from Gujranwala to Kallur Kot: Options by Road, Train, and Plane
Kallur Kot is a town situated in the Bhakkar District of Punjab, Pakistan. Known for its historical and cultural importance, Kallur Kot attracts travelers interested in exploring rural Punjab, as well as those on their way to nearby towns. Traveling from Gujranwala to Kallur Kot offers multiple transport options, with each having distinct features, travel durations, and convenience.

2. Travel Options from Gujranwala to Kallur Kot
By Road
The most common way to travel from Gujranwala to Kallur Kot is by road, either by car or bus.
- Route: The journey is typically taken via GT Road (N-5), passing through Faisalabad, and then continuing towards Mianwali. From Mianwali, you will take local roads leading to Kallur Kot.
- Travel Duration: The trip takes approximately 4.5 to 5 hours, depending on the traffic, road conditions, and whether you take any stops along the way.
- Directions:
- Start your journey from Gujranwala and head south on GT Road (N-5) towards Faisalabad.
- Continue towards Mianwali and take the local roads leading to Kallur Kot.
Route Highlights: The road journey offers views of rural landscapes, with agricultural fields, villages, and towns dotted along the route. While it’s a long drive, the roads are generally well-maintained, except for some rural areas where road quality may vary.
By Train
There are no direct trains to Kallur Kot, but you can take a train from Gujranwala to Faisalabad, and then transfer to a local train towards Mianwali. From Mianwali, you can take a local bus or taxi to Kallur Kot.
- Train Route: You can take a train from Gujranwala to Faisalabad or Lahore, then transfer to a connecting train heading towards Mianwali. From Mianwali, you will need to take a taxi or bus to Kallur Kot.
- Travel Duration: The overall journey can take around 5 to 6 hours, including waiting times for transfers.
- Train Services: Pakistan Railways operates several services between Gujranwala and major cities such as Faisalabad and Lahore, with additional local services connecting to Mianwali.
Route Highlights: Train travel is more relaxed than road travel, with the option to enjoy the scenic countryside. However, train schedules are subject to delays, and the transfer process may add time to your journey.
